So if you burn it to its own disk (which is what I thought you had to do) how do you go about doing this when there is no cue file (like CD loader)? I have a v5 PS2 and on some games on swapmagicfix it says you need v7all of CD/DVD loader but none of these come with a cue file to burn it with?
AfterDawn Addict
_
12. August 2004 @ 09:32 _ Link to this message    Send private message to this user   
if its a cue file, its cd loader which you burn to cd
if its an iso file, its dvd loader which you burn to dvd
either way, dvd decyrpter can burn it.
